#99e932 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#99e932 is composed of 60% red, 91.4%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.5%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 86.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 55.5%. #99e932 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ff64 with #33d300.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

Shades and Tints of #99e932

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050801 is the darkest color, while #fafef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#99e932

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9289 is the less saturated color, while #9bfa21 is the most saturated one.
